ArcGIS提取DEM中的山脉范围

已知数据: DEM文件ASTGTM_N00E118E.img

**使用软件:**ArcMap

**要求:**对数据进行操作,提取数据文件中的山脉范围

下面开始操作:

1、 打开ArcMap将DEM文件ASTGTM_N00E118E.img添加到数据框。

2、 接下来我们打开spatial analyst工具------邻域分析------焦点统计,

输入栅格选择数据框中的dem数据,输出栅格名字改为MAXIMUM,输出位置为默认数据库。邻域设置高度及宽度一般为30,本次数据较小直接选择默认值,单位选择像元,统计类型选择MAXIMUM,选择完成后点击确定

3、 重复上一步骤打开焦点统计,输出栅格名称为MINIMUM,统计类型选择MINIMUM,其他选项同上一步相同。

4、 打开Arctoolbox------spatial analyst工具------地图代数------栅格计算器,

将生成的两个栅格拖入框内进行运算,运算规则 如下:用MAXIMUM减MINIMUM得出地形起伏度。

输出栅格依旧为默认数据库,名称改为qfd,栅格计算时用于计算的栅格数据像元大小必须一致,否则会导致计算失败。

Qfd生成后关闭其他栅格,我们可以看到以下图像

为了更直观的观察起伏度可以将色带修改,单击色带

修改后显示如下

单击识别工具查看起伏差值

点击红色区域发现值为0,即平地地区

点击山脉边界处查看值,多选择几处山脉边界查看值。以均值6位山脉边界对栅格进行重分类

打开ArcToolbox------spatial analyst 工具------重分类------重分类。

输入栅格为qfd,重分类字段选择默认,将旧值分为两个条目,删除其他值

将旧值改为0-5,6-392,输出栅格为bj

生成的山脉边界如下

对比原始DEM

叠加后查看山脉边界与dem的套合程度

树谷资料库大全(2023年11月17日更新)

相关推荐
多喝水就行4 小时前
ArcGIS10.2 许可License启动失败的其中一个解决办法
arcgis
多秋浮沉度华年8 小时前
electron 初始使用记录
javascript·arcgis·electron
yzk_20171 天前
OpenClaw 完整部署指南:安装 + 三大 Coding Plan 配置 + CC Switch + 飞书机器人
arcgis·机器人·飞书
无心使然云中漫步1 天前
Openlayers调用ArcGis地图服务之五 —— 要素识别(/identify)
前端·arcgis·vue·数据可视化
非科班Java出身GISer1 天前
ArcGIS Maps SDK for JavaScript 5.0 组件化开发指南
javascript·arcgis·components·arcgis js 组件化·arcgis js5.0·arcgis js5.0初始化
Gene_20222 天前
ubuntu22.04安装Claude Code及其在vscode跑通
ide·vscode·arcgis
GIS地信小匠3 天前
(34)ArcGIS Pro 要素折点转点工具:线面节点批量提取实操
arcgis·空间分析·数据处理·gis教程·arcgls pro
蜂蜜狮子头3 天前
arcgis计算几何周长、面积被禁用
arcgis
非科班Java出身GISer3 天前
ArcGIS JS 基础教程(5):地图限制缩放级别和显示范围
arcgis·arcgis js限制范围·arcgis js 限制·arcgis js地图限制·arcgis js 范围
无心使然云中漫步5 天前
Openlayers调用ArcGis地图服务之一 —— 地图切片(/tile)
前端·arcgis·vue·数据可视化